Shrine of Our Lady of Guadalupe

The Shrine of Our Lady of Guadalupe will forever be a spiritual destination for visitors from all over the world.  The Shrine is nestled in on over 100 acres of God’s Country in the Mississippi River Valley. In addition to the many beautiful chapels, statues, gardens, and devotional areas, the Shrine has a full service café and gift shop open daily.

Freighthouse Restaurant

  “La Crosse’s must visit.” Freight House was built in 1880 and contained the freight offices of the Milwaukee Road and handled all incoming freight. The building was then used by private businesses starting in 1955, until1978, when renovation began to preserve one of the few remaining 19th Century railroad depots. La Crosse Distilling Co. Launches Wisconsin Retail Distribution

Fieldnotes handcrafted spirits now available in stores, bars and restaurants. La Crosse Distilling Co., one of Wisconsin’s newest craft distilleries and the first distillery in La Crosse’s history, today launched distribution of its Fieldnotes spirit line in nine Wisconsin counties, with statewide distribution planned for early-November.
